        A Python library for reading variable star data from the
        `General Catalog of Variable Stars <http://www.sai.msu.su/gcvs/gcvs/iii/html/>`_.
        
        Installation
        ------------
        
        Use ``pip`` to install latest release available at PyPI::
        
            pip install pygcvs
        
        Usage
        -----
        
        Download the ``iii.dat`` file from `GCVS <http://www.sai.msu.su/gcvs/gcvs/iii/>`_
        and point the ``read_gcvs`` function at its location.
        The function returns a generator which yields a single star data dictionary
        at a time. See below::
        
            >>> import pygcvs
            >>> for star in pygcvs.read_gcvs('iii.dat'):
            ...     print(star['name'])
            R AND
            S AND
            #...
            V0515 VUL
            V0516 VUL
